Great Bi-metal yoyo!
The media could not be loaded. This is a great option for a starter/beater bi-metal yoyo! Plays nice and has a lot of spin. For the price, I'd say it's a good buy since you not only get a yoyo but a case and spare strings. Though I really didn't use the strings it came in with as I've used them before and they are too thin for my liking so I used an MYY string instead. Really good yoyo to learn tricks with because the extra spin time gives some margin of error while learning tricks. Only complaint I have is that the bearing is really tough to remove. I was able to remove it after a few minutes (longer than it should have taken me to remove bearings of other yoyos) but I had to use another bearing removal tool instead of the YYF multitool I have. I was resorting to using pliers but good thing I was able to remove it prior to that. All in all, still a very great yoyo!

Great YOYO!
My 11-year-old grandson is a very gifted YOYO champ and loves to try out new YOYOs. This YOYO comes with a user manual, 10 Strings, 1 YOYO Glove, and a storage case. The user manual isn't very helpful, you are much better off watching a YouTube Video.This is a bi-metal YOYO and we are certain it truly is made of aerospace-grade aluminum with the outer ring being made from stainless steel that is supposed to be a bit heavier than other YOYOs of a similar type. This arrives as an unresponsive YOYO meaning the bearing is unresponsive and does not come with a responsive bearing. If you are a beginner hopefully you have played with responsive metal YOYOs and possibly tried unresponsive metal YOYOs so you will not be frustrated. YouTube videos are a great place to learn how to use an unresponsive YOYO as first you need to learn how to BIND. My grandson has two other WATIEOBOO YOYOs and felt this Count YOYO was very good and better than the other two. The price is excellent for this level YOYO and he was able to move through many tricks and keep the YOYO spinning and moving. I asked him if there were any cons and he said he felt more vibe than he expected from this level of YOYO. He said he flipped the bearing and axle and that still didn't make a difference so he switched out the bearing to another high-end bearing and made sure that it was tight and that helped.
